Iowa offensive coordinator Ken O'Keefe talks about the success of the offense this season. He pointed to the development of the offensive line, a unit that was kind of a mystery going into the season.
O'Keefe was asked simply "What's good about Stanzi?" Good answer here.
O'Keefe discusses Iowa's backup running back position. Freshmen Marcus Coker and Brad Rogers sort of hold that spot now. There's no set amount of carries for Adam Robinson, except for all them.
Here the topic is senior WR Derrell Johnson-Koulianos and the core group of receivers, which has been a more-than solid group this season.
Two topics here: RB Jewel Hampton and his long road back from a second knee surgery and true freshman TE C.J. Fiedorowicz.
Topic here is fullback Brett Morse and how Iowa just kind of finds guys to play the position rather than recruit players for it.
QB Ricky Stanzi and his growing patience is touched on here. Also, O'Keefe mentioned Stanzi's preparation. There's some elaboration here.
This was a good topic, the opening script for Iowa's offense and what goes into it. Iowa does script its first 12 or so plays. It's basically a feeling out process with the defense.
